Как сделать счетчик с нестандартными изображениями? - PullRequest
0 голосов
/ 07 марта 2012

Я хочу сделать в Xcode приложение, похожее на счетчик, с моими пользовательскими изображениями, состоящими только из цифр 0-999, чтобы оно выглядело так:

enter image description here

И я нене знаю, с чего начать.Я знаю, как это сделать с UILabel и системными шрифтами, но я хочу использовать мои собственные изображения в фотошопе без шрифтов или надписей.Любая помощь?

1 Ответ

2 голосов
/ 07 марта 2012

Вы можете сделать это почти так же, как и для веб-сайтов (вспоминая старые добрые 90-е, когда на каждом сайте был графический счетчик посетителей ...)

Создайте UIImageView, который будет фоном (bg.png), и одно изображение для каждой цифры (0.png ... 9.png). Теперь в конструкторе интерфейсов вы размещаете четыре изображения поверх фона, инициализируя их, скажем, 0.png. В вашем контроллере представления, в свою очередь, вы можете изменить png, загруженный в UIImageView, поэтому, если UIImageView вашей первой цифры называется digit1 и вы хотите установить его на 6, вы должны использовать

digit1.image = [UIImage imageNamed:[NSString stringWithFormat:@"%d.png", 6]];

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...